Redemption was near with the next challenge, dedicated to The Four Horsemen of the Apocalypse. Anyone who knows me knows that I’m obsessed with the apocalypse so this challenge couldn’t have come at a better time to lift my spirits given how upset I was with the aftermath of the previous challenge.

War. Death. Famine. Pestilence. Host McKenzie Westmore and judge, Glenn Hetrick (Legion) met the artists to tell them to choose one of the horseman as inspiration to create their own horrific incarnation. While this was an individual challenge, they’d be working in groups to make a cohesive four horsemen. Sweet! Group One: Meg went with Pestilence. Jordan picked War. Stevie chose Famine. Scott took on Death. Group Two: Kevon chose Pestilence. Nora took on Famine. Evan went with Death. Ben picked War.

In the lab, Nora seemed to be struggling with getting her vision on the mold. As an artist, that is one of the most frustrating things ever, especially on a deadline. I felt for her! Especially since I didn’t want to see her in danger of going home. She seemed to get it together after day one. But then Stevie had time management issues and I didn’t want to see her in danger of elimination either, so that was worrying for a moment there. As last looks neared, it seemed Ben was quite defeated which didn’t set well with me either because everyone left is just so good! Ahh!

On the reveal stage, my favorites from group one were Meg (Pestilence), Jordan (War) – his was absolutely terrifying, and Scott (Death) with Jordan being my favorite look from the group. My favorites from group one were Nora (Famine) and Evan (Death) with Evan being my favorite look.

The judges’ top looks were Nora and Evan with Evan winning the competition! Yay, Evan!!!! That creations was truly magnificent. Stellar job. So happy for his win! The judges’ bottom looks were Kevon and Ben with Kevon being eliminated which shocked Ben because he was so certain that he was going to be the one to go. What set them apart was Kevon being even more off kilter than Ben in regards to the direction for this challenge. It sucks to see anyone go at this point but Kevon’s got a good head on his shoulders and some real talent so I’m sure he’s on his way to some awesome work already.
